Now here's our issue: Our hen already has 3 hatched chicks, which are about to be a week old. This chick, based on the candled pics I saw online, has another week or so to go (delayed development I'm guessing, due to a cooling off period since our hen hasn't been on the nest as often). We're going to get a heating lamp to just hatch it ourselves, but are now wondering how best to introduce this chick (if it hatches) to momma hen and her chicks, as the chicks will already be about two weeks old. Is it a good idea to do so? Or should we just try to raise this one until it is old enough to join the rest of the flock?

No. The needs of a day old are much different than the two week olds-the hen usually goes with the stronger chicks.Or should we just try to raise this one until it is old enough to join the rest of the flock? I think the chick would have a better chance this way.
 
Okay, thanks. How old should this younger chick be before we try to introduce it to the flock? (We do have 2 other hens as well).
 
Okay, thanks. How old should this younger chick be before we try to introduce it to the flock? (We do have 2 other hens as well).

Not until it can take care of itself; 4-6 weeks. Be watchful of bullying. Maybe have a place where the chick can get in but not the larger ones.
